    In the last month or so I’ve been convinced at different times that backing Trump and Laying Trump is definitely the right thing thing to do so I’m staying clear for now as I can’t make up my own mind!

    As the discussions on this thread prove, Trump is hugely divisive, there are a massive number of people behind him and against him but neither of these groups will win or lose him the election. It’s the middle ground of people who just want to vote for the least bad option who will decide it and their decision will be shaped by whoever ends up standing against Trump and perhaps most importantly by what that person says in the 6 moths running up to the election.

    The assassination point is an interesting (albeit morbid!) one. In the 1960s if the CIA wanted rid of a president then I do believe assassination was a legit option they would consider. These days it’s a different world and I think character assassination is more likely the approach they (or other organisations) would take given the sophisticated ways they must have to frame someone in the media. However Trump has proved that literally no amount of dirt can tarnish his reputation in the eyes of his followers so when it comes to this modern form of assassination he is seemingly bullet proof!
